Apresentação

Este programa vai permitir-lhe atualizar os seus conhecimentos em Estrutura de Computadores de uma forma prática, 100% online, sem renunciar ao máximo rigor académico” 

##IMAGE##

Este programa destina-se as pessoas interessadas em atingir um nível de conhecimento mais elevado em Estrutura de Computadores. O principal objetivo é formar o aluno para que aplique no mundo real, os conhecimentos adquiridos neste programa, num ambiente de trabalho que reproduza as condições que poderá encontrar no seu futuro, de forma rigorosa e realista. 

Este programa preparará o estudante para a prática profissional da engenharia Informática, graças a uma formação transversal e versátil adaptada às novas tecnologias e inovações neste domínio. Obterá conhecimentos aprofundados em Estrutura de Computadores, ao lado dos profissionais do setor.

O estudante poderá aproveitar a oportunidade de fazer este Curso num formato 100% online, sem ter de renunciar às suas obrigações. 

Aprenda as mais recentes técnicas e estratégias com este programa e tenha sucesso como engenheiro informático” 

Este Curso de Estrutura de Computadores conta com o conteúdo educativo mais completo e atualizado do mercado. As suas principais caraterísticas são:

  • Desenvolvimento de 100 cenários simulados apresentados por especialistas em Estrutura de Computadores
  • Os seus conteúdos gráficos, esquemáticos e eminentemente práticos com os está concebido, recolhem uma informação científica e prática sobre a Estrutura de Computadores
  • Novidades sobre os últimos desenvolvimentos em Estrutura de Computadores
  • Contém exercícios práticos em que o processo de autoavaliação pode ser utilizado para melhorar a aprendizagem
  • Sistema interativo de aprendizagem baseado no método do caso e a sua aplicação à prática real
  • Tal será complementado por aulas teóricas, perguntas aos especialistas, fóruns de discussão sobre temas controversos e atividades de reflexão individual
  • Disponibilidade de acesso aos conteúdos a partir de qualquer dispositivo fixo ou portátil com ligação à Internet

Forme-se em Estrutura de Computadores com este programa intensivo, a partir do conforto da sua própria casa” 

Inclui no seu corpo docente, profissionais do domínio da engenharia Informática, que trazem a experiência do seu trabalho para este programa, bem como especialistas reconhecidos pertencentes a empresas de renome e a universidades de prestígio.

Graças ao seu conteúdo multimédia desenvolvido com a mais recente tecnologia educacional, esta especialização concederá ao profissional uma aprendizagem situada e contextual, ou seja, um ambiente de simulação que proporcionará uma aprendizagem imersiva, programada para se formar em situações reais.

A elaboração deste Curso centra-se na Aprendizagem Baseada em Problemas, através da qual o docente deve procurar resolver as diferentes situações de prática profissional que surgem durante o Curso. Para tal, o profissional terá a ajuda de um sistema de vídeo interativo inovador criado por especialistas reconhecidos em Estrutura de Computadores com uma vasta experiência de ensino.

Aproveite a mais recente tecnologia educativa para atualizar-se em Estrutura de Computadores sem sair de casa"

##IMAGE##

Conheça as mais recentes técnicas em Estrutura de Computadores ao lado dos especialistas na matéria"

Programa de estudos

A estrutura dos conteúdos foi concebida por uma equipa de profissionais de engenharia Informática, conscientes da relevância da atualidade da formação para poder aprofundar nesta área de conhecimento, com o objetivo de enriquecer humanisticamente o estudante e elevar o seu nível de conhecimento em Estrutura de Computadores através das últimas tecnologias educativas disponíveis.

##IMAGE##

Este Curso em Estrutura de Computadores conta com o conteúdo educativo mais completo e atualizado do mercado"

Módulo 1. Estrutura dos Computadores

1.1. Fundamentos do desenho e evolução dos computadores

1.1.1. Definição de arquitectura informática
1.1.2. Evolução e desempenho das arquitecturas
1.1.3. Arquiteturas paralelas e níveis de paralelismo

1.2. Avaliação do desempenho de um computador

1.2.1. Medidas de desempenho
1.2.2. Programas de prova (Benchmarks)
1.2.3. Melhoria do desempenho
1.2.4. Custo de um computador

1.3. Explorando a hierarquia da memória

1.3.1. Hierarquia da memória
1.3.2. Noções básicas de cache
1.3.3. Avaliação e melhorias da cache
1.3.4. Memória virtual

1.4. Armazenamento e outros aspetos de entrada/saída

1.4.1. Confiança, fiabilidade e disponibilidade
1.4.2. Armazenamento em disco
1.4.3. Armazenamento flash
1.4.4. Sistemas de ligação e transferência de informação

1.5. Processadores segmentados

1.5.1. O que são processadores segmentados?
1.5.2. Princípios de segmentação e melhoria do desempenho
1.5.3. Desenho de processador segmentado
1.5.4. Otimização de canais funcionais
1.5.5. Tratamento de interrupções na manipulação num processador segmentado

1.6. Processadores Superescalar

1.6.1. O que são processadores superescalar?
1.6.2. Paralelismo de instruções e paralelismo de máquinas
1.6.3. Processamento de instrução superescalar
1.6.4. Processamento de instruções de salto
1.6.5. Tratamento de interrupções na manipulação num processador superescalar

1.7. Processadores VLIW

1.7.1. O que são processadores VLIW?
1.7.2. Exploração do paralelismo em arquiteturas VLIW
1.7.3. Recursos de apoio ao compilador

1.8. Processadores vetoriais

1.8.1. O que são processadores VLIW?
1.8.2. Arquitetura vetorial
1.8.3. O sistema de memória em processadores vetoriais
1.8.4. Medidas de desempenho em processadores vetoriais
1.8.5. Eficiência de processamento vetorial

1.9. Computadores paralelos

1.9.1. Arquiteturas paralelas e níveis de paralelismo
1.9.2. Motivação para o estudo de computadores paralelos
1.9.3. Espaço de desenho Classificação e estrutura geral
1.9.4. Desempenho em computadores paralelos
1.9.5. Classificação dos sistemas de comunicação em computadores paralelos
1.9.6. Estrutura geral do sistema de comunicação em computadores paralelos
1.9.7. A interface de rede em computadores paralelos
1.9.8. A rede de interligação em computadores paralelos
1.9.9. Prestação do sistema de comunicação em computadores paralelos

1.10. Redes de interconexão e multiprocessadores

1.10.1. Topologia e tipos de redes de interconexão
1.10.2. Comutação em redes de interligação
1.10.3. Controlo de fluxo em redes de interligação
1.10.4. Encaminhamento em redes de interconexão
1.10.5. Coerência do sistema de memória em multiprocessadores
1.10.6. Consistência de memória em multiprocessadores
1.10.7. Sincronização em multiprocessadores

##IMAGE##

Uma experiência de aprendizagem única, fundamental e decisiva para impulsionar o seu desenvolvimento profissional”

Curso de Estrutura de Computadores

Num mundo cada vez mais digital, a capacitação no domínio da estrutura informática é essencial. Na TECH Universidade Tecnológica desenvolvemos um curso que proporciona uma capacitação completa na conceção e desenvolvimento de sistemas de hardware e software, a partir da perspetiva da estrutura informática. Durante o curso, serão abordadas as últimas tendências em matéria de conceção de sistemas, bem como a aplicação prática de técnicas de otimização do rendimento e de resolução de problemas nos diferentes componentes de um sistema. Além disso, será aprofundada a conceção de redes de alta velocidade, a arquitetura da memória e do armazenamento e a utilização de ferramentas de modelação e simulação para o desenvolvimento de projetos inovadores.

O conhecimento da estrutura dos computadores é fundamental para a conceção de sistemas eficientes com elevada capacidade de processamento de informação. O nosso curso privilegiará a capacitação de profissionais altamente qualificados para enfrentar os desafios do mundo digital, através da aquisição de competências na identificação e resolução de problemas em sistemas complexos, no desenvolvimento de soluções eficientes e escaláveis, e no trabalho em equipa para atingir objetivos. Do mesmo modo, serão abordados temas atuais como a conceção de sistemas de computação em nuvem, a otimização de sistemas para o processamento de grandes volumes de dados e a segurança informática na conceção de sistemas.